PTSD typically happens after experiences such as military combat, physical assault, rape, or car mishaps. Research study continues, EMDR stays controversial among some health and wellness treatment professionals.


These eye activities moisten the power of emotionally charged memories of previous terrible events. An EMDR therapy session can last up to 90 mins. Your therapist will move their fingers back as well as forth in front of your face and ask you to comply with these hand movements with your eyes.


Some specialists use choices to finger motions, such as hand or toe tapping or music tones. Individuals that utilize the technique suggest that EMDR can weaken the result of unfavorable emotions.


The hope is that your troubling memories will certainly end up being much less disabling. Many study right into EMDR has analyzed its use in people with PTSD, EMDR is occasionally made use of experimentally to treat numerous other mental problems. They consist of: Greater than 20,000 specialists have been educated to utilize EMDR considering that psychologist Francine Shapiro created the method in 1989.

Then, she found the very same positive impact in patients. EMDR seems a risk-free therapy, without any negative side results. Still, in spite of its raising use, psychological health experts dispute EMDR's performance. https://krist1npsyc.netboard.me/kristinsheehanp/#. Doubters note that a lot of EMDR research studies have involved just tiny numbers of individuals. Various other researchers, however, have shown the therapy's efficiency in released reports that combined data from several researches.


These guidelines specify who may gain from the therapy. For instance: The American Psychiatric Organization (APA) has actually noted that EMDR is effective for dealing with signs and symptoms of intense and also chronic PTSD. According to the APA, EMDR might be particularly helpful for individuals who have problem speaking about the distressing events they have actually experienced.


Eating Disorder Therapy LaEmdr Therapy
The Department of Veterans Matters and also the Division of Defense have actually collectively issued professional practice guidelines. These guidelines "highly recommended" EMDR for the treatment of PTSD in both armed forces as well as non-military populaces. They likewise note that this method has actually been as effective as other mental treatments in some research studies, and much less reliable in others.




By causing the recall of stressful events and drawing away interest from their emotional repercussions, EMDR in some aspects obtains fundamental principles therapist los angeles utilized in extended exposure treatment, the gold common behavior psychotherapeutic therapy of PTSD. This permits individuals to better take control of their distressing thoughts.

According to the APA standards, EMDR needs refresher course to extra completely understand it.


EMDR therapy incorporates different elements to take full advantage of treatment impacts. A full description of the theory, series of treatment, and also research on methods and also energetic mechanisms can be located in F. Shapiro (2001) Eye activity desensitization as well as reprocessing: Standard concepts, procedures as well as treatments (second version) New York: Guilford Press. EMDR treatment involves attention to three time periods: the past, present, and future.


With EMDR therapy, these products are resolved making use of an eight-phase treatment strategy. The therapist evaluates the client's readiness as well as establishes a treatment plan.

The size of treatment depends upon the number of traumas and also the age of PTSD start. Typically, those with solitary event adult start injury can be efficiently treated in under 5 hours. Multiple injury targets may need a much longer treatment time. Stage 2: During the 2nd stage of treatment, the specialist guarantees that the client has a number of different ways of managing emotional distress.


An objective of EMDR treatment is to produce quick and efficient change while the customer keeps balance during and also in between sessions. Phases 3-6: In stages three to six, a target is determined and refined using EMDR therapy treatments.

Associated feelings as well as body experiences. On top of that, the client identifies a favorable belief. The therapist helps the client rate the positive belief in addition to the intensity of the unfavorable emotions. After this, the customer is advised to concentrate on the photo, unfavorable idea, as well as body experiences while at the same time engaging in EMDR handling utilizing sets of bilateral excitement.


The type and length of these sets is various for every customer. At this factor, the EMDR customer is advised to simply discover whatever spontaneously happens. After each set of excitement, the medical professional advises the customer to allow his/her mind go empty and to discover whatever idea, feeling, image, memory, or experience comes to mind.

These duplicated sets with routed focused attention take place many times throughout the session. If the client ends up being troubled or has difficulty in proceeding, the therapist follows established treatments to help the customer return on course. When the client reports no distress pertaining to the targeted memory, (s) he is asked to consider the favored positive idea that was determined at the start of the session.
